use of io.nuls.contract.entity.tx.CreateContractTransaction in project nuls by nuls-io.
the class ContractResource method export.
@GET
@Path("/export/{address}")
@ApiOperation(value = "导出合约编译代码的jar包 ")
@ApiResponses(value = { @ApiResponse(code = 200, message = "success") })
public void export(@ApiParam(name = "address", value = "账户地址", required = true) @PathParam("address") String address, @Context HttpServletResponse response) {
try {
if (StringUtils.isBlank(address)) {
return;
}
if (!AddressTool.validAddress(address)) {
return;
}
byte[] contractAddressBytes = AddressTool.getAddress(address);
if (!ContractLedgerUtil.isExistContractAddress(contractAddressBytes)) {
return;
}
byte[] addressBytes = AddressTool.getAddress(address);
Result<ContractAddressInfoPo> contractAddressInfoResult = contractAddressStorageService.getContractAddressInfo(addressBytes);
ContractAddressInfoPo po = contractAddressInfoResult.getData();
if (po == null) {
return;
}
Transaction tx = ledgerService.getTx(po.getCreateTxHash());
CreateContractTransaction create = (CreateContractTransaction) tx;
CreateContractData createTxData = create.getTxData();
byte[] code = createTxData.getCode();
// 1.设置文件ContentType类型,这样设置,会自动判断下载文件类型
response.setContentType("application/octet-stream");
// 2.设置文件头:最后一个参数是设置下载文件名
response.addHeader("Content-Disposition", "attachment;filename=" + address + ".jar");
response.getOutputStream().write(code);
response.getOutputStream().flush();
} catch (Exception e) {
Log.error("Export Exception!");
}
}
use of io.nuls.contract.entity.tx.CreateContractTransaction in project nuls by nuls-io.
the class ContractTxServiceImpl method contractCreateTx.
/**
* 创建生成智能合约的交易
* 如果是创建合约的交易,交易仅仅用于创建合约,合约内部不执行复杂逻辑
*
* @param sender 交易创建者
* @param gasLimit 最大gas消耗
* @param price 执行合约单价
* @param contractCode 合约代码
* @param args 参数列表
* @param password 账户密码
* @param remark 备注
* @return
*/
@Override
public Result contractCreateTx(String sender, Long gasLimit, Long price, byte[] contractCode, String[][] args, String password, String remark) {
try {
AssertUtil.canNotEmpty(sender, "the sender address can not be empty");
AssertUtil.canNotEmpty(contractCode, "the contractCode can not be empty");
Na value = Na.ZERO;
Result<Account> accountResult = accountService.getAccount(sender);
if (accountResult.isFailed()) {
return accountResult;
}
if (!accountResult.getData().isOk()) {
return Result.getFailed(AccountErrorCode.IMPORTING_ACCOUNT);
}
if (!ContractUtil.checkPrice(price.longValue())) {
return Result.getFailed(ContractErrorCode.CONTRACT_MINIMUM_PRICE);
}
Account account = accountResult.getData();
// 验证账户密码
if (account.isEncrypted() && account.isLocked()) {
AssertUtil.canNotEmpty(password, "the password can not be empty");
if (!account.validatePassword(password)) {
return Result.getFailed(AccountErrorCode.PASSWORD_IS_WRONG);
}
}
// 生成一个地址作为智能合约地址
Address contractAddress = AccountTool.createContractAddress();
byte[] contractAddressBytes = contractAddress.getAddressBytes();
byte[] senderBytes = AddressTool.getAddress(sender);
CreateContractTransaction tx = new CreateContractTransaction();
if (StringUtils.isNotBlank(remark)) {
try {
tx.setRemark(remark.getBytes(NulsConfig.DEFAULT_ENCODING));
} catch (UnsupportedEncodingException e) {
Log.error(e);
throw new RuntimeException(e);
}
}
tx.setTime(TimeService.currentTimeMillis());
// 计算CoinData
/*
* 智能合约计算手续费以消耗的Gas*Price为根据,然而创建交易时并不执行智能合约,
* 所以此时交易的CoinData是不固定的,比实际要多,
* 打包时执行智能合约,真实的手续费已算出,然而tx的手续费已扣除,
* 多扣除的费用会以CoinBase交易还给Sender
*/
CoinData coinData = new CoinData();
BlockHeader blockHeader = NulsContext.getInstance().getBestBlock().getHeader();
// 当前区块高度
long blockHeight = blockHeader.getHeight();
// 当前区块状态根
byte[] prevStateRoot = ContractUtil.getStateRoot(blockHeader);
AssertUtil.canNotEmpty(prevStateRoot, "All features of the smart contract are locked.");
// 执行VM验证合法性
ProgramCreate programCreate = new ProgramCreate();
programCreate.setContractAddress(contractAddressBytes);
programCreate.setSender(senderBytes);
programCreate.setValue(BigInteger.valueOf(value.getValue()));
programCreate.setPrice(price.longValue());
programCreate.setGasLimit(gasLimit.longValue());
programCreate.setNumber(blockHeight);
programCreate.setContractCode(contractCode);
if (args != null) {
programCreate.setArgs(args);
}
ProgramExecutor track = programExecutor.begin(prevStateRoot);
// 验证合约时跳过Gas验证
long realGasLimit = programCreate.getGasLimit();
programCreate.setGasLimit(MAX_GASLIMIT);
ProgramResult programResult = track.create(programCreate);
// 执行结果失败时,交易直接返回错误,不上链,不消耗Gas,
if (!programResult.isSuccess()) {
Log.error(programResult.getStackTrace());
Result result = Result.getFailed(ContractErrorCode.DATA_ERROR);
result.setMsg(ContractUtil.simplifyErrorMsg(programResult.getErrorMessage()));
result = checkVmResultAndReturn(programResult.getErrorMessage(), result);
return result;
} else {
// 其他合法性都通过后,再验证Gas
track = programExecutor.begin(prevStateRoot);
programCreate.setGasLimit(realGasLimit);
programResult = track.create(programCreate);
if (!programResult.isSuccess()) {
Log.error(programResult.getStackTrace());
Result result = Result.getFailed(ContractErrorCode.DATA_ERROR);
result.setMsg(ContractUtil.simplifyErrorMsg(programResult.getErrorMessage()));
return result;
}
}
long gasUsed = gasLimit.longValue();
Na imputedNa = Na.valueOf(LongUtils.mul(gasUsed, price));
// 总花费
Na totalNa = imputedNa.add(value);
// 组装txData
CreateContractData createContractData = new CreateContractData();
createContractData.setSender(senderBytes);
createContractData.setContractAddress(contractAddressBytes);
createContractData.setValue(value.getValue());
createContractData.setGasLimit(gasLimit);
createContractData.setPrice(price);
createContractData.setCodeLen(contractCode.length);
createContractData.setCode(contractCode);
if (args != null) {
createContractData.setArgsCount((byte) args.length);
if (args.length > 0) {
createContractData.setArgs(args);
}
}
tx.setTxData(createContractData);
CoinDataResult coinDataResult = accountLedgerService.getCoinData(senderBytes, totalNa, tx.size() + coinData.size(), TransactionFeeCalculator.MIN_PRICE_PRE_1024_BYTES);
if (!coinDataResult.isEnough()) {
return Result.getFailed(TransactionErrorCode.INSUFFICIENT_BALANCE);
}
coinData.setFrom(coinDataResult.getCoinList());
// 找零的UTXO
if (coinDataResult.getChange() != null) {
coinData.getTo().add(coinDataResult.getChange());
}
tx.setCoinData(coinData);
tx.setHash(NulsDigestData.calcDigestData(tx.serializeForHash()));
// 生成签名
List<ECKey> signEckeys = new ArrayList<>();
List<ECKey> scriptEckeys = new ArrayList<>();
ECKey eckey = account.getEcKey(password);
// 如果最后一位为1则表示该交易包含普通签名
if ((coinDataResult.getSignType() & 0x01) == 0x01) {
signEckeys.add(eckey);
}
// 如果倒数第二位位为1则表示该交易包含脚本签名
if ((coinDataResult.getSignType() & 0x02) == 0x02) {
scriptEckeys.add(eckey);
}
SignatureUtil.createTransactionSignture(tx, scriptEckeys, signEckeys);
// 保存未确认交易到本地账本
Result saveResult = accountLedgerService.verifyAndSaveUnconfirmedTransaction(tx);
if (saveResult.isFailed()) {
if (KernelErrorCode.DATA_SIZE_ERROR.getCode().equals(saveResult.getErrorCode().getCode())) {
// 重新算一次交易(不超出最大交易数据大小下)的最大金额
Result rs = accountLedgerService.getMaxAmountOfOnce(senderBytes, tx, TransactionFeeCalculator.MIN_PRICE_PRE_1024_BYTES);
if (rs.isSuccess()) {
Na maxAmount = (Na) rs.getData();
rs = Result.getFailed(KernelErrorCode.DATA_SIZE_ERROR_EXTEND);
rs.setMsg(rs.getMsg() + maxAmount.toDouble());
}
return rs;
}
return saveResult;
}
// 广播交易
Result sendResult = transactionService.broadcastTx(tx);
if (sendResult.isFailed()) {
accountLedgerService.deleteTransaction(tx);
return sendResult;
}
Map<String, String> resultMap = MapUtil.createHashMap(2);
String txHash = tx.getHash().getDigestHex();
String contractAddressStr = AddressTool.getStringAddressByBytes(contractAddressBytes);
resultMap.put("txHash", txHash);
resultMap.put("contractAddress", contractAddressStr);
// 保留未确认的创建合约交易到内存中
this.saveLocalUnconfirmedCreateContractTransaction(sender, resultMap, tx.getTime());
return Result.getSuccess().setData(resultMap);
} catch (IOException e) {
Log.error(e);
Result result = Result.getFailed(ContractErrorCode.CONTRACT_TX_CREATE_ERROR);
result.setMsg(e.getMessage());
return result;
} catch (NulsException e) {
Log.error(e);
return Result.getFailed(e.getErrorCode());
} catch (Exception e) {
Log.error(e);
Result result = Result.getFailed(ContractErrorCode.CONTRACT_TX_CREATE_ERROR);
result.setMsg(e.getMessage());
return result;
}
}
